Abstract | Used in freshman composition courses and some other introductory Syracuse University (SU) classes, the primary purpose of this illustrated workbook is to provide students with experience using the different features of the SU Libraries' online catalog, SULIRS. The workbook's self-paced exercises correspond to the text of two SU Libraries publications, Guide to the SU Libraries and SULIRS User's Guide. In addition to the SULIRS exercises, the workbook sends students to the card catalog, which provides access to older materials; asks students' help in preserving library materials; describes the organization of the main library building (including maps); and gives practice in the use of both the Dewey and Library of Congress classification systems. Addressed to the instructor of the course in which the workbook is used, a supplementary manual explains what the librarians hope bibliographic instruction will accomplish. It suggests other orientation and instructional materials available at the library and includes the workbook's answer key and an evaluation form. (Author/THC) |
